Piute County, Utah 550 N Main St Junction, UT 84740 Phone: (435) 577-2840 Fax: (435) 577-2433 www.millardcounty.com In south-central UT; organized Jan 16, 1865 (prior to statehood) from Beaver County. Name Origin: For the sub-tribe of the Ute Indians. The name means 'water Ute.' Area (sq mi): 765.76 (land 757.81; water 7.95). Pop per sq mi: 1.80. Pop 2005: 1,365. State rank: 28. Pop change: 2000-20005 -4.90%; 1990-2000 12.40%. Pop 2000: 1,435 (White 93.30%; Black or African American 0.10%; Hispanic or Latino 4.50%; Asian 0.20%; Other 4.10%). Foreign born: 2.00%. Median age: 38.90. Income 2000: per capita $12,697; median household $29,625; Pop below poverty level: 16.20%. *Personal per capita income 2000-2003: $15,522-$19,001. Unemployment 2004: 4.50%. Change from 2000: -3.20%. Median travel time to work: 26.30 minutes. Working outside county of residence: 30.80%. Cities with population over 10,000: None. See other counties in Utah.
